Installation Guide
Tools Needed:
- Adjustable wrench
- Level
- Screwdrivers (flat and Phillips)
- Tape measure
- Pliers
Step-by-Step Installation
- Choose Installation Location: Select a location near electrical outlet with proper ventilation space on all sides.
- Remove Packaging Materials: Remove all shipping materials, tape, and protective films from the refrigerator.
- Level the Refrigerator: Adjust the leveling legs to ensure the refrigerator is level from front to back and side to side.
- Connect Water Line (if applicable): Connect water supply line to the water inlet valve for ice maker and water dispenser.
- Electrical Connection: Connect to a properly grounded 120V, 60Hz, AC only outlet. Do not use an extension cord.
- Allow to Settle: Let the refrigerator stand upright for at least 4 hours before plugging in.
- Initial Setup: Plug in, set temperature controls, and allow 24 hours for proper cooling.
Specifications
| Model Series | GNE27JYMFS |
| Type | French Door Refrigerator |
| Color | Stainless Steel / Black Stainless |
| Total Capacity | 26.6 cu. ft. |
| Fresh Food Capacity | 17.6 cu. ft. |
| Freezer Capacity | 9.0 cu. ft. |
| Control Type | Electronic Touch Controls |
| Energy Rating | ENERGY STAR® Certified |
| Annual Energy Use | 608 kWh/year |
| Power Requirements | 115V, 60Hz, 15A |
| Dimensions (HxWxD) | 70 x 36 x 35 inches |
| Weight | 330 lbs |
| Water Filter | RPWFE (Every 6 months) |
Warranty Information
- Full Warranty: 1 year parts and labor
- Sealed System Warranty: 5 years on compressor and related parts
- Additional Coverage: Optional extended warranty available

Temperature Zones Explained
Fresh Food Section
Optimal temperature range of 35°F to 38°F for daily food storage
Meat & Fish Drawer
Specialized drawer maintains 30°F to 34°F for meat preservation
Crisper Drawers
Humidity-controlled compartments for fruits and vegetables
Freezer Section
Maintains 0°F for long-term frozen food storage
Door Bins
Adjustable temperature zones for beverages and condiments
Quick Space Shelf
Flexible shelf for tall items and party platters
Troubleshooting
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Refrigerator not cooling | Power issue, temperature setting too warm | Check power supply, adjust temperature settings |
| Excessive frost in freezer | Door not sealing properly, frequent door openings | Check door seal, minimize door openings |
| Water dispenser not working | Water supply issue, clogged filter | Check water supply, replace water filter |
| Ice maker not producing ice | Water line frozen, filter needs replacement | Check water line, replace filter, reset ice maker |
| Unusual noises | Normal operation sounds, items vibrating | Check for loose items, allow normal operation sounds |
| Water leaking on floor | Clogged defrost drain, water line connection | Clear defrost drain, check water line connections |
Error Codes
- E0 / F0: Temperature sensor failure - Contact service center
- E1 / F1: Freezer temperature too high - Check door seal, temperature setting
- E2 / F2: Fresh food temperature too high - Check door seal, temperature setting
- E3 / F3: Defrost system issue - Contact service center
- E4 / F4: Communication error - Power cycle refrigerator
- E5 / F5: Ice maker communication error - Reset ice maker
